CodeZine編集部主催のウェビナー「CodeZine Night」の第一回発表資料 https://codezine.connpass.com/event/279012
![Webフロントエンドのための実践「テスト」手法 CodeZine Night #1](https://cdn-ak-scissors.b.st-hatena.com/image/square/d0cb1a403b6b377f0421fe22f3484da06182358c/height=288;version=1;width=512/https%3A%2F%2Ffiles.speakerdeck.com%2Fpresentations%2F81d7fea182bf4f56b14ffced8955da09%2Fslide_0.jpg%3F25561295)
CodeZine編集部主催のウェビナー「CodeZine Night」の第一回発表資料 https://codezine.connpass.com/event/279012
2021/09/13 Open8 で発表したフロントエンドテストプラクティスの話です。
There are a set of rules to keep in mind: Perform work in a feature branch. Why: Because this way all work is done in isolation on a dedicated branch rather than the main branch. It allows you to submit multiple pull requests without confusion. You can iterate without polluting the master branch with potentially unstable, unfinished code. read more... Branch out from develop Why: This way, you can
Wails v2 turns what used to be tedious and painful into a delightfully simple process. Use the tools you know to create cross-platform desktop apps. Everyone wins!— Brian Ketelsen Co-author of "Go In Action" Feature RichBuild comprehensive cross-platform applications using native UI elements such as menus and dialogs.
HTML5 Conference 11/25
Implement real-time updates using Lambda and Websockets via IoT Would your frontend application benefit from having access to updated data in real-time, but you can't seem to find a 'serverless' way to do it? Well, that was me 3 months ago. I had a goal to make a serverless chat app, but no clue how I would implement real-time communication between my backend and the frontend client. If you search
株式会社エフコード様でお話させていただいた内容です https://medium.com/@terrierscript/nostalgic-frontend-8a502220ce48
Photo by Christiaan Colen 高村です。 エンジニアで「実践的な勉強はつい後回しにしちゃって…」という人って結構いると思います。 で、みんな「いつか時間ができたらやろうと思って…」とか言いますけど、時間ができることなんて一生ないですよね? あるいは、情報系の記事や技術書などを買って、ちょろっと読んだだけで勉強できた気になっちゃったり、本を買っただけで満足しちゃったりしますよね。実際は何も身についてないのに。 私も最近、ちょっとそんな感じになっちゃっていたので、勉強がてらスライド作成用のmarkdownエディタを自作してみました。 今回はそのmarkdownエディタの話と、「エンジニアは動くモノを作るのが一番勉強になる」という話をします。 ■なぜ「動くモノを作る」と勉強になるのか ◆モノを作るのに必要な技術や知識がまとめて得られるから そりゃそうだろって感じですけど、そ
Today we’re officially releasing Functions, which make deploying serverless AWS Lambda functions on Netlify as simple as adding a file to your Git repository. We’re also officially releasing Identity and Forms out of beta, so now you can add dynamic functionality to your site without setting up servers, writing server-side code, or managing multiple accounts. Since adding these components is as ea
フロントエンドエンジニアの @nullpoo です。 2/19(月)にメルカリで外部登壇者の方々をお招きして Mercari Web / Frontend meetup #1 を開催したので、その様子をお届けします。 mercari.connpass.com @uskay 氏による、「Modern Webを作ろう / Progressive Web Apps と AMP」 宇都宮 佑亮氏(@uskay) – グーグル合同会社 gTech シニア モバイル ソリューションズ コンサルタント AMPやPWAの他に、表示速度やプッシュ通知許可の求め方など、ユーザーの体験を向上させるためのテクニックが満載の発表でした InstagramやSnapchatで提供されているストーリーと似たAMP Storyや、AMP内でもworker経由でJavaScriptが実行できるようになるかもしれないという話
前置き 会社の勉強会資料になります(6/16発表) フロントエンドの未来の話というか、色々なライブラリの紹介です ほとんどが5月上旬くらいに書いた資料なので、 それ以降に変化があったライブラリについては、追記という形で資料の中にコメント入れてます モジュールバンドラーの未来 モジュールバンドラーとは簡単に言うと、JavaScriptのビルドツールのことです 最近はフロントエンドでも、機能ごと・共通化などの理由によって、JSファイルを分けてコーディングをするので、 最終的にそれをまとめて、1個のJSにする必要がある その時に使われるのが、モジュールバンドラー 有名どころのツール みんな大好きwebpack 後は、rollupとかbrowserifyとか ですが、、 これからの時代は fuse-box fuse-boxとは webpackと同様なモジュールバンドラー 設定ファイルがシンプル w
Speee技術顧問の id:gfx です。 2017/05/31 に Roppongi.rb #3 開催のためSpeee Loungeを提供いたしました。私も「RailsエンジニアがReactを始めてSSRとReduxを導入するまで」と題した発表をしましたが、普段使っているReactベースの環境とはまたったく別のAngualrやRiotなどの話を聞けましたし、大変すばらしい勉強会だったと思います。 Roppongi.rb #3 “Rails x Frontend-Tech” - connpass Roppongi.rb #3 “Rails x Frontend-Tech” Tweetまとめ #roppongirb - Togetterまとめ Roppongi.rb #3をSpeee Loungeでやってます!#roppongirb #speee_lounge pic.twitter.com
2016年版を書いてからもう1年もたってさらに古くなってきたので、今の環境に合わせてバージョンアップ 僕なりのフロントエンド開発環境2016年版 - Qiita 僕なりのフロントエンド開発環境2016年版v2 - Qiita https://github.com/koh110/minjsapp 2016年版からのバージョンアップ点 webpackをv2に vendor.jsの切り出しかたをgulpからwebpackに gulpfileにあったwebpackのconfigをwebpack.config.jsに切り出し 環境変数にパスを切り出し webpackをv2に webpackのv2がついにリリースされたので移行。 古い環境はどんどんとおいていかれるのでなるべく早めにやったほうが最終的な移行コストは低くなると思います。 vendor.jsの切り出し方をgulpからwebpackに 今まで
Rails5.1が今betaで出ていますね。中でも目玉はwebpacker.gemによるモダンなフロントエンド開発がRailsに導入されることでしょう。 今までのRailsのasset pipelineとは別に、yarnによって依存性を管理しwebpackで結合する独立したjsのビルドシステムがサポートされます。 これによって、以下のような従来のasset pipelineでは解決がむずかしかった問題への解が示されました。 coffee scriptへの依存 npmによる依存性、バージョン管理が難しい javascriptのライブラリが野良gem化されてupdateされない問題 webpacker.gemはyarn/webpackの薄いwrapperとなっていて、加えて幾つかのrakeタスクを追加することでフロントエンド開発をサポートします。 具体的には以下のような機能が提供されます。 y
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く